如果您是系统管理员,并且需要重置或更改root密码,请确保您遵循组织的政策,并且使用安全的方法来执行此操作。如果您忘记了root密码,通常需要使用系统恢复盘或紧急模式来重置密码。

请记住,安全性和隐私是使用计算机和操作系统时非常重要的考虑因素。始终遵循最佳实践,并确保您的系统和数据得到保护。

Linux系统中查看root密码的方法及注意事项

在Linux系统中,root用户是拥有最高权限的用户,因此管理好root密码至关重要。有时候我们可能会忘记root密码或者需要查看root密码进行系统维护。本文将介绍几种在Linux系统中查看root密码的方法,并提醒您在使用过程中需要注意的事项。

一、通过单用户模式查看root密码

单用户模式是Linux系统的一种特殊模式,允许用户以超级用户权限运行。以下是在单用户模式下查看root密码的方法:

重启计算机,并在启动过程中按下相应的键(如F2、F10等)进入BIOS设置。

在BIOS设置中找到启动顺序选项,将光盘或U盘设置为第一启动设备。

将安装光盘或U盘插入计算机,重启计算机。

进入Linux安装界面,选择“安装Linux”或“图形安装”选项。

在安装过程中,选择“高级”或“自定义”安装选项。

在分区选择界面,选择“/”分区,并按“e”键编辑。

找到“root”行,将“ro”改为“rw”,并按“Enter”键确认。

按“Ctrl X”键重启计算机。

在单用户模式下,输入“passwd root”命令,然后输入新密码即可。

二、通过编辑/etc/shadow文件查看root密码

在Linux系统中,root密码的加密信息存储在/etc/shadow文件中。以下是通过编辑/etc/shadow文件查看root密码的方法:

使用root用户登录系统。

使用vi、nano或gedit等文本编辑器打开/etc/shadow文件。

找到以root开头的行,该行中的第二列即为root密码的加密信息。

注意:由于/etc/shadow文件具有严格的权限设置,普通用户无法直接查看该文件的内容。

三、使用密码破解工具查看root密码

John the Ripper:一款功能强大的密码破解工具,支持多种密码破解算法。

Hydra:一款快速的网络密码破解工具,支持多种协议。

Medusa:一款多线程的密码破解工具,支持多种协议。

四、注意事项

在使用上述方法查看root密码时,请注意以下事项:

确保您有足够的权限查看root密码,否则可能会损坏系统。

在编辑/etc/shadow文件时,请谨慎操作,以免造成系统不稳定。

使用密码破解工具时,请遵守相关法律法规,切勿用于非法用途。